Why is the water in the venturi scrubber started to be used after feeding begins? ? ?
Reply #22009-03-17
This question has already been asked; it is to prevent damage to the venturi caused by low pressure and high flow rates.
Reply #32009-03-17
For the Texaco technology, where does the gas and pressure come from if no feed is supplied? This water is mainly used to moisten the fine ash carried in the raw gas; without adding this water, the pressure cannot rise. When a vacuum pump is used to create negative pressure, this water will flow back into the vacuum pump, which severely affects the creation of negative pressure in the furnace. Can the furnace still be dried in such conditions? After feeding the material, the extractor is blocked, pressure rises, the start-up flare is activated, and quench water begins to be supplied.
